Output 1bd23d3fb1414973a2f5edbdae15bbb445bf3c04aec1507d20f51f2e7f449f1a:1

value
20528000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34cc498718b74f97cc7856eb86474d091ff2df8a OP_EQUAL
address
9wFSXVMRCJAot6iKhFm9EhB41E8xZoREJz
transaction
1bd23d3fb1414973a2f5edbdae15bbb445bf3c04aec1507d20f51f2e7f449f1a